6 CHEMICAL INDUSTRY MANO MANUFACTORY COMPANY This factory is the producer of chloral, soup and other utensil through chemical supplements. Despite these processes contain harmful substances at the workplace, the situation in terms of Occupational health and safety is being executed by Management on a segregation policy. Disparities exist between Management and ordinary workers on the provision of safety equipment. The company lacks in practice administrative supervision on OSH. The company does not have any capacity to deal with issue of emergencies during production hazards non does it have any plan for the development of risk assessment response.
7 SIGMA GROUP OF COMPANY This company is heavily engaged into construction activities and has a workforce of 570,with 18% of the total workforce being women. OSH activities in Sigma is appalling despite CBA with the Union.
